The Nap TikTok Emoji Code is a cozy and humorous way to express feelings of exhaustion, boredom, or the need for rest. This emoji symbolizes someone who’s ready to snooze, emotionally checked out, or just plain tired of the situation. Whether it’s after a long day or in response to something boring, this emoji says, “I’m done, I need sleep.”

TikTok creators often use the nap emoji to add a sleepy vibe to videos, captions, or reactions. It’s especially popular in relatable skits or lifestyle content where creators showcase their laziness, late-night struggles, or reactions to tiring drama.

The Nap PNG is frequently featured in aesthetic or meme-style edits, letting users place the sleepy emoji on top of video clips to convey tiredness, disinterest, or just a chill mood. These transparent images blend well into all types of content—from bedtime routines to comical burnout posts.

When to Use the TikTok Nap Emoji Code

  • In Captions or Comments:
    To show you’re sleepy, bored, or completely drained.
    • Example: “Too tired to deal with the drama today [nap]😴”
  • In Bios:
    To give off a laid-back, sleepy, or chill persona.
    • Example: “Sleep > stress [nap]🌙”
  • For Comedy Skits or POVs:
    To exaggerate how done you are with people or situations.
    • Example: “POV: You realize it’s only Monday [nap]📅💤”
  • In Late-Night Routine Videos:
    Perfect for nighttime vibes or bedtime content.
    • Example: “Here’s my midnight skincare routine [nap]🧴💤”
  • In Reaction Videos:
    To react to long or boring stories with humor.
    • Example: “Listening to my sibling’s 30-minute rant [nap]😵‍💫”
  • In Trends or Challenges:
    To show laziness, weekend chill mode, or lack of energy.
    • Example: “Weekend plans: Eat, nap, repeat [nap]🍕💤”
  • In Aesthetic or Meme Edits:
    Use nap PNGs for humorous, sleepy, or calm visual content.
    • Example: Overlay nap emoji on a study montage—“still not productive [nap]📚😴”
